如何判断python列表为空

如何判断python列表为空

作者:Joshua Lee发布时间:2026-01-06阅读时长:0 分钟阅读次数:26

用户关注问题

Q
如何检查Python列表是否没有元素?

我想知道如何判断一个Python列表是否为空,即列表中没有任何元素。

A

判断列表是否为空的方法

可以直接使用条件判断,如 if not list_name: 来检查列表是否为空。如果列表中没有元素,该条件会返回True。

Q
用什么代码能快速判断Python列表是否为[]?

有没有一种简便的代码写法,可以判断一个Python列表是不是空列表?

A

使用直接布尔判断判定空列表

直接在if语句中使用列表变量本身,如 if list_name: 表示列表非空,使用 if not list_name: 判断是否为空,是Pythonic的写法。

Q
使用len函数判断列表为空的效果如何?

可以通过len函数判断Python列表是否为空吗?效果怎么样?

A

len函数用于判断列表长度

使用 len(list_name) == 0 也能判断列表是否为空。若返回0,说明列表没有元素。这种方法直观且常用。